@Column 定义TEXT,以及BLOB 类型

定义TEXT

@Column(name = "abstract", columnDefinition = "TEXT")
private String abstract;

get,set 方法采用正常 String即可

定义BLOB

nullable 根据需要加入

@Lob
@Column(name = "template_data", columnDefinition = "LONGBLOB", nullable = true)
private byte[] templateData;

get,set 参考如下:
其实直接采用 byte数组生成的get,set 即可

    public byte[] getTemplateData() {
        return templateData;
    }

    public void setTemplateData(byte[] templateData) {
        this.templateData = templateData;
    }

更多注解解释见
@Entity 相关学习介绍 springJPA


版权声明:本文为weixin_44131922原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接和本声明。